服务器如何云负载均衡

服务器如何云负载均衡

引言

随着云计算的发展,越来越多的企业和个人开始将自己的业务和应用迁移到云平台上。而在云平台上,负载均衡是一项非常重要的技术。本文将围绕着服务器如何实现云负载均衡进行详细探讨。

一、什么是云负载均衡

云负载均衡是指在云计算环境下,将用户的请求通过负载均衡设备分发到多台服务器上,以实现请求的均衡分配,提高系统的可用性和性能。

在传统的单体服务器架构中,当用户的请求量增加时,单个服务器很容易出现过载的情况,导致系统响应变慢甚至宕机。而采用云负载均衡的方式,可以将请求分发到多台服务器上,避免单点故障,提高系统的稳定性。

二、云负载均衡的工作原理

云负载均衡主要依靠以下几个基本步骤来实现:

1. 用户发起请求:用户通过浏览器或其他方式向系统发送请求。

2. 请求到达负载均衡设备:用户的请求到达负载均衡设备,负载均衡设备作为网关对外提供服务。

3. 负载均衡设备进行分发:负载均衡设备根据事先设定的策略,将用户的请求分发到后端的多台服务器上。

4. 服务器处理请求:后端的服务器接收到请求后,根据请求的内容进行相应的处理,并将处理结果返回给用户。

5. 结果返回给用户:服务器处理完请求后,将处理的结果返回给负载均衡设备,然后由负载均衡设备将结果返回给用户。

三、云负载均衡的策略

在实际应用中,选择合适的负载均衡策略非常关键。常见的负载均衡策略包括以下几种:

1. 轮询策略:按照服务器的顺序依次分发请求,逐个服务器轮流处理请求。

2. 最小连接策略:根据服务器当前的连接数,选择连接数最少的服务器来处理请求。

3. 源IP策略:根据用户的IP地址,将同一个IP地址的请求分发到同一个服务器上,以保证用户的会话一直在同一台服务器上进行。

4. 权重策略:为每台服务器设置不同的权重值,根据权重值的大小来决定请求发送给不同的服务器。

5. 故障检测策略:定期对服务器进行健康检测,将故障服务器从负载均衡设备中移除,以保证系统的稳定性。

四、云负载均衡的优势

采用云负载均衡的方式有以下几个优势:

1. 高可用性:采用云负载均衡可以将请求分发到多台服务器上,当其中一台服务器出现故障时,可以快速切换到其他可用的服务器,保证系统的持续性和可用性。

2. 可扩展性:云负载均衡可以根据系统的负载情况自动进行服务器的扩展和缩减,根据实际需要动态调整服务器的数量,提高系统的性能和扩展能力。

3. 提高性能:通过将用户的请求分发到多台服务器上进行并行处理,可以显著提高系统的处理性能,减少用户的等待时间。

4. 简化管理:云负载均衡设备可以提供统一的管理界面,方便管理员对系统进行监控和管理,简化了系统的维护工作。

五、云负载均衡的应用场景

云负载均衡广泛应用于各种互联网应用场景中,例如:

1. 电子商务网站:电商网站通常会面临大量用户访问的压力,采用云负载均衡可以实现用户的请求均衡分发,保证网站的稳定性和用户体验。

2. 媒体网站:媒体网站面临高并发的访问量,通过云负载均衡可以将用户的请求分发到多台服务器上进行并行处理,提高系统的性能。

3. 游戏平台:游戏平台通常要处理大量的实时的游戏数据,采用云负载均衡可以实现对游戏的负载均衡和扩展,提供流畅的游戏体验。

六、云负载均衡的注意事项

在使用云负载均衡的过程中,需要注意以下几个问题:

1. 数据一致性:在负载均衡环境下,不同的请求会被发送到不同的服务器上进行处理,可能会导致数据一致性的问题,需要通过一致性算法来解决。

2. 会话保持:在一些应用场景中,需要保持用户的会话状态,需要采用一些特殊策略来保持用户的请求一直发送到同一台服务器上。

3. 故障处理:负载均衡设备也是有可能出现故障的,需要对负载均衡设备进行备份和冗余,以保证系统的高可用性。

七、总结

云负载均衡是现代云计算环境下不可或缺的一项技术。通过合理使用云负载均衡的策略,可以实现系统的高可用性、高性能和可扩展性。随着云计算技术的不断发展,云负载均衡将在更多的应用场景中得到广泛的应用。企业和个人在选择云平台时,也需要考虑是否提供云负载均衡的服务,以满足自己的需求。

以上就是小编关于“服务器如何云负载均衡”的分享和介绍

西部数码(west.cn)是经工信部审批,持有ISP、云牌照、IDC、CDN全业务资质的正规老牌云服务商,自成立至今20余年专注于域名注册虚拟主机云服务器企业邮箱、企业建站等互联网基础服务!
公司自研的云计算平台,以便捷高效、超高性价比、超预期售后等优势占领市场,稳居中国接入服务商排名前三,为中国超过50万网站提供了高速、稳定的托管服务!先后获评中国高新技术企业、中国优秀云计算服务商、全国十佳IDC企业、中国最受欢迎的云服务商等称号!
目前,西部数码高性能云服务器正在进行特价促销,最低仅需48元!
https://www.west.cn/cloudhost/

赞(0)
声明:本网站发布的内容(图片、视频和文字)以原创、转载和分享网络内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-62778877-8306;邮箱:fanjiao@west.cn。本站原创内容未经允许不得转载,或转载时需注明出处:西部数码知识库 » 服务器如何云负载均衡

登录

找回密码

注册